Films to Watch: A Selection of the Greatest English-language Movies
When it comes to English-language films, there are countless options to choose from. To help you get started, here are some of the top films to watch from the last few decades, in no particular order:
*
Classic Movies
1. "Casablanca" (1942) - This timeless romance set against the backdrop of World War II is a must-watch for anyone interested in classic cinema.
2. "The Godfather" (1972) - Regarded by many as one of the greatest films of all time, Francis Ford Coppola's epic tale of the Corleone family is a gripping exploration of power, loyalty, and betrayal.
3. "2001: A Space Odyssey" (1968) - Stanley Kubrick's groundbreaking sci-fi masterpiece continues to inspire and awe audiences with its poetic exploration of human evolution.
*
Modern Masterpieces
1. "The Social Network" (2010) - David Fincher's biographical drama about the founding of Facebook is a cautionary tale about ambition, friendship, and the consequences of success.
2. "Inception" (2010) - Christopher Nolan's mind-bending action film takes the viewer on a thrilling journey through multiple levels of reality.
3. "12 Years a Slave" (2013) - Steve McQueen's historical drama is a haunting and powerful exploration of the transatlantic slave trade, with a stunning performance from Chiwetel Ejiofor.
*
Comedies
1. "Monty Python and the Holy Grail" (1975) - The iconic British comedy troupe's most enduring film is a whimsical and hilarious romp through medieval England.
2. "The Grand Budapest Hotel" (2014) - Wes Anderson's whimsical tale of friendship and loyalty in a Luxemburg hotel is a visually stunning and breathtakingly funny comedy.
*
Ageless Icons
1. "Star Wars: Episode IV - A New Hope" (1977) - This iconic sci-fi classic set the stage for the most successful franchise in cinematic history.
2. "The Shawshank Redemption" (1994) - Frank Darabont's adaptation of Stephen King's novella is a timeless exploration of hope, redemption, and the power of the human spirit.
3. "The Dark Knight" (2008) - Christopher Nolan's superhero epic is a thought-provoking and visually stunning exploration of heroism and the complexities of human nature.
